Tottenham are closing in on a deal to sign Genoa centre-back Radu Dragusin for around £25million, with Djed Spence in line to move the other way on loan.
The club was on Tuesday morning ironing out the finer details with Genoa of a deal for Dragusin worth £21.5m up front, plus a further £4m in adds-ons.
On Monday, Bayern Munich considered hijacking the move, making contact with Dragusin's camp, but Genoa did not receive a formal bid from the German giants.
Genoa's Serie A rivals Napoli were also keen on the 21-year-old and made a players-plus-cash offer at the end of last week, but the Romania international preferred a move to the Premier League.

Dragusin is expected to provide cover for first-choice centre-halves Cristian Romero, who is currently sidelined with a hamstring injury, and Micky van de Ven.
Depending on the speed with which Spurs complete the deal, Dragusin could be in the squad for Sunday's match at Manchester United.
Spence, 23, is set for another overseas loan, after spending the second half of last season at French club Rennes.
The full-back, who was signed from Middlesbrough in a deal worth up to £20m in 2022, spent the first half of this season on loan at Leeds, but the Championship club activated a break clause at the start of this month after he failed to win over head coach Daniel Farke.
